Output 65ce868ce8f6ee1777b5e53a2e6aa50fc1cdd7b2069baf399621373ff4db0d74:29

value
179248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d282f1e75a368d9ec486f5df4e52dfa2c23680a9 OP_EQUAL
address
3Lt6h3NxPwJbsk8Fzf2PmquYxt4mu8bb9m
transaction
65ce868ce8f6ee1777b5e53a2e6aa50fc1cdd7b2069baf399621373ff4db0d74